Crafting digital twins for diverse software systems.

Digital twins for software systems are getting significant attention in the industry. Several sectors in Norway have seen the potential benefits of digital twins in their practice. This topic focuses on developing digital twins for various software systems to support advanced analyses. In particular, you have the choice to select one of the following systems that you would like to work with: Topic 1: Digital Twins for Self-Driving Cars: You will focus on building digital twins for self-driving cars based on open-source simulators such as Carla, etc. Topic 2: Digital Twins for Rovers: You will focus on building digital twins for rovers applications. You will have access to a rover (Leo Rover) with open source code in the department. Topic 3: Digital Twins for Elevators: You will build a digital twin for elevators. The case study will be provided by Orona, Spain, who makes commercial elevators. Topic 4: Moreover, beyond the topics mentioned above, you have the freedom to explore additional software systems of your preference for constructing digital twins.

Goal

The objective is to devise methodologies and tools for creating software system digital twins across diverse application domains.
